Regulation won't stop anything. What does this have to do with regulation anyway? There are many none crypto-related scams on the google store. Just the other day I saw one for reffwral links where it is meant to share your referral with other members when you join under them. The thing is the referral kinks redirect to the owner of the apps referral links. There also many deceitful or straight out not paying to get paid to apps as well.

beware, most of Faucet app with high payments and Cloudmining app with high bonuses are scams. especially the cloudmining app. they maybe paid in the first day, then after some people deposit on their app they will run with investor money and not paying your bonuses anymore.
